A household hazardous waste (HHW) collection provides residents with a safe way to dispose of unwanted materials that could pose a danger to the community if improperly handled or stored. Community collection programs often provide information about reducing the generation of these wastes, increase awareness of products that could become household hazardous waste as well as providing safe disposal options.
